Output cdcd356f11dad1c93109b6551c8122fed53ebe67e535d1d7a1663eb5a271848a:1

value
631940
script pubkey
OP_0 OP_PUSHBYTES_20 c1f68efaeeef93142d908fec98c1de78ae8cd3f2
address
bc1qc8mga7hwa7f3gtvs3lkf3sw70zhge5ljzxudtu
transaction
cdcd356f11dad1c93109b6551c8122fed53ebe67e535d1d7a1663eb5a271848a
confirmations
51676
spent
false